Showing posts with label Unity3d-HowTo. Show all posts
Showing posts with label Unity3d-HowTo. Show all posts

How to send email form Unity3d and C# using gmail

Here are the 7 steps guide to send an email from your unity game using Gmail service. With gamil mail service you can send email in unity3d.

Steps for Gmail Account:

1. Login to Gmail Account
2. Go to at this location https://myaccount.google.com/security
3. Go to the Less secure app access section and Turn on Allow less secure app access (see image below)


Steps for Unity

4. Create a Unity project (or in your existing project) Make a script with SendEmail name and Copy Below code.
5. Attach the script with any game-object in your hierarchy.
6. Provide the credential in the inspector in the script (like your account and password and receiver account, message body, etc)
7. Run the game, it will send the email to the desired address in the start function

Note: If your system is behind a proxy then, email may not be sent and throw an exception.